The kits, if you guys are talking of what I think, are not universal. They usually consist of new/different gaskets/seals - specific to the tranny in hand. L10 is good stuff. What you heard is probably trashtalk. Also, try www.protorque.com (I believe that's the link) They do only TC's at the moment, but are $100 cheaper than L10, and I've read they are actually part of L10, as far as the actual internals of the TC's are concerned. That's not a fact yet that I know of though. BTW, you ALL need a transmission cooler. EVERYBODY in here, or with an ATX on any car, but especially the MX3's ATX. Get the one from B&M that is rated @ 19000GVW (gross vehical weight) Gonna see if we have a faq in here, after I finish replying to everybody, LOL.
